The verdict in three sentences

A well-scoped appointment booking app turns a no-show-riddled calendar into predictable demand: automated reminders and a deposit at booking are the two levers that cut absenteeism from 28 % to 10 %. The MVP should carry a single promise — book, remind, collect — and costs between KES 900,000 and 2,500,000 depending on the number of practitioners. Everything else (video consults, advanced billing, lab integration) waits for phase 2.

Scoping the health MVP

The classic trap is demanding a full patient record on day one. Focus the first release on the booking journey and no-show reduction.

MVP featurePriorityNo-show impactEffort (person-days)
24/7 online bookingMust-haveHigh12
SMS + WhatsApp remindersMust-haveVery high8
M-Pesa depositMust-haveVery high10
Lightweight patient recordImportantMedium9
Multi-practitioner calendarImportantMedium11
Virtual queueOptionalLow7
Video teleconsultationPhase 220

Combined SMS and WhatsApp reminders, sent at D-1 and H-3, deliver most of the absenteeism drop on their own. A deposit of KES 200 to 500 aligns the patient's incentive with the clinic's.

Budget, timeline and return on investment

Item2026 rangeDetail
MVP 1 to 3 practitionersKES 900,000 – 1,500,000Booking + reminders + deposit
MVP clinic 4 to 10 practitionersKES 1,500,000 – 2,500,000+ multi calendar + patient record
SMS reminders (per month)KES 8,000 – 20,000~KES 0.8/SMS, average volume
Hosting + maintenanceKES 25,000 – 50,000/monthData security included
Delivery timeline8 to 12 weeksDesign, build, testing, training
Front-desk training2 daysIncluded in the package

These are 2026 orders of magnitude for Nairobi; the real budget depends on the number of practitioners and integration with existing software.

Mini case study

Dr. Wanjiru runs a Nairobi clinic with 6 practitioners. Before the app, 28 % of the 1,200 monthly appointments were missed — 336 lost slots. At an average slot value of KES 2,500, that is KES 840,000 of lost revenue per month. After launch (budget KES 2,000,000), the rate fell to 10 %, or 120 no-shows: the clinic recovers 216 slots, worth KES 540,000 per month. The app pays for itself in under four months.

FAQ

How long to ship a first version? Plan 8 to 12 weeks for an MVP covering booking, reminders and deposit. A wider scope (teleconsultation, billing) adds 4 to 8 weeks.

Is patient data protected? Yes: encryption at rest and in transit, role-based access, and access logging. We apply HIPAA-like data care and Kenya's Data Protection Act principles.

Can patients without a smartphone book? Yes: the front desk keeps a web interface, and reminders go out by plain SMS for those without WhatsApp. Around 35 % of reminders still travel by SMS.

Can we collect the deposit via M-Pesa? Yes, natively integrated with webhook confirmation. A typical deposit of KES 200 to 500 is credited against the final consultation fee.
